Answer:
8 : 11 = 8 : 11
Explanation:
Divide both terms by the GCF, 1:
8 ÷ 1 = 8
11 ÷ 1 = 11
The ratio 8 : 11 cannot be reduced further by dividing both terms by the GCF = 1 :
This ratio is already in lowest terms.
Therefore:
8:11
For every 8 apples, there are 11 oranges.
